Transaction 651e302624ded05f395ca9457957aa4b839d4420ae8bebc30c80d071db0260f7
1 Input
1 Output
-
651e302624ded05f395ca9457957aa4b839d4420ae8bebc30c80d071db0260f7:0
- value
- 4696213
- script pubkey
- OP_0 OP_PUSHBYTES_20 f38762de4a23961b7a965dd1644b41be75b3539a
- address
- bc1q7wrk9hj2ywtpk75kthgkgj6phe6mx5u60c3dr0